Precise casting, often referred to as precision casting or investment casting, involves creating complex and intricate component shapes with minimal material waste. This process is especially prized in industries such as aerospace, automotive, and healthcare, where exacting standards and intricate designs are the norm. One of the most significant advantages of precise casting is its ability to produce near-net-shape parts, dramatically reducing the need for additional machining. As components emerge from molds with tolerances as low as ±0.005 inches, the precision involved speaks to the advanced engineering metrics that meet even the most stringent industry standards.
